Key Responsibilities

  • •Perform power-specific engineering, procurement, construction, and commissioning for critical, fast-paced infrastructure projects.
  • •Develop and issue drawings, design documentation, and reports for manufacturing, industrial, and commercial power-related projects.
  • •Write, negotiate, and manage construction contracts with subcontractors across multiple disciplines through close-out.
  • •Coordinate with the electrical utility provider to ensure reliable power service for critical site infrastructure.
  • •Interact with engineers, contractors, fabricators, and project stakeholders to support delivery and commissioning.
Travel: Low travel

Key Requirements

  • •Bachelor's degree in electrical engineering or electrical engineering technology.
  • •3+ years of professional experience designing and/or building commercial or industrial power systems.
  • •Ability to read and understand power and control schematics and technical equipment O&M manuals.
  • •Physical ability to perform hands-on work in varied environments and tight quarters.
  • •Ability to work onsite at the College Station, TX facility (remote work not considered) and work extended hours/weekends as needed.
